Data have been obtained on the changes of neuron electrical activity in the course of repeated electrical stimulation of the primary hippocampal cell culture. The culture has been found to demonstrate reliably different (from each other, as well as from the control) activation patterns in response to stimulation through different electrodes of multielectrode matrix. This indicates the possibility that the plasticity of dissociated hippocampal neuron cultures at the network level may be changed in the process of learning and formation of long-term functional changes. |
